Nearly 10,000 people were standing in line when the Boise Towne Square Mall in Boise, Idaho opened at 1:00 a.m. They were trying to be one of the first 500 people to receive a gift bag.
But most of the gift bag winners say it was not worth it after seeing what happened when mall security opened the front doors. Many shoppers, including a pregnant woman, got trampled trying to squeeze through.
Mall managers say it's one of the largest crowds they've ever seen. If the mall does this event again, managers say they will do it differently. "We probably wouldn't do the 500 hundred shopping bags," Darcy Shippy with General Growth Properties said. "We just didn't anticipate the crowd being quiet so pushy. Literally I was out there letting in the first 500 hundred people in and literally almost got pushed over by people."
